How do you solve the system 6x + 2y = 10 and -6x - 2y = 12?

No solution. The lines are parallel

Explanation:

If we transform both equations into their slope-intercept form, we have

[1] 6x + 2y = 10[1]6x+2y=10

[1] => y = -3x + 5[1]y=3x+5

[2] -6x - 2y = 12[2]6x2y=12
[2] => y = -3x - 6[2]y=3x6

Both lines have the same slope but with different yy-intercept.
The lines are parallel and will never intersect
